Flying to Madagascar: Things to know

There are 5 airlines that fly from Romania to Madagascar. The most popular route is from Bucharest Henri Coandă International Airport in Bucharest to Ivato Airport in Antananarivo. On average this flight takes 17 hours 15 minutes one-way and costs $2,239 round-trip.

Antananarivo is the most popular city in Madagascar for our customers to fly to.
